Software Developer - 8-Month Contract

Remote Full-time
Geotab is a global leader in IoT and connected transportation, seeking a Software Developer to contribute to their telematics platform. The role involves defining, designing, and implementing new software applications while collaborating with development and technical teams to ensure high-quality code and functionality. Responsibilities Define, design, and implement new software applications in collaboration with other members of the development and technical teams, based on industry standards and best practices Perform Test-Driven and Security-Driven Development while conducting comprehensive code reviews to ensure coding standards are followed Analyze call stacks, trace files, and debug logs to troubleshoot and identify the root cause of bugs Participate in the development of prototypes, minimum viable products (MVPs), and Proof of Concepts (PoCs) Provide design documents and documentation to ensure efficient maintenance and code reuse Consider functionality, performance, scalability, and reliability for every assignment and provide recommendations for process improvements Skills Post-Secondary Diploma/Degree in Computer Science, Electrical, Software Engineering, or a related field 1+ Years of experience as a Software Developer using object-oriented programming to build scalable, enterprise applications (C# preferred) Proven experience using Linux, C#, .NET, and object-oriented design (OOD) Technical proficiency in JavaScript, TypeScript, CSS, HTML, Python, and .NET Core Working knowledge of Cloud computing platforms such as GCP, AWS, and/or Azure Experience with optimization, multithreaded programming, and Google Suite for business Benefits Flex working arrangements Home office reimbursement program Baby bonus & parental leave top up program Online learning and networking opportunities Electric vehicle purchase incentive program Competitive medical and dental benefits Retirement savings program Company Overview Geotab is a provider of secure Open Platform telematics technology for GPS fleet management. It was founded in 2000, and is headquartered in Oakville, Ontario, CAN, with a workforce of 1001-5000 employees. Its website is
